On Jul 19, 2011, at 05:21 PM, R. David Murray wrote:
OK, so I've released the first iteration of the email6 package on pypi as email-6.0.0a1. After install you import it as email6. This will allow anyone curious and/or motivated to test it out under Python 3.2. I'm especially interested in anyone with a working program that uses email in 3.2: it should be completely backward compatible, and if it isn't I want to know ASAP.[*]
